Which business applications are available for online deployment?

Explanation:
The correct answer focuses on the specific business applications that are part of the Dynamics 365 suite, which are designed for online deployment. Dynamics 365 for Sales, Customer Service, Marketing, and Field Service are all cloud-based solutions that provide organizations with tools to manage their customer relationships and services efficiently. These applications are built to work seamlessly in a cloud environment, allowing for easy updates, scalability, and integration with other cloud services. In contrast, other options listed include products that either don't primarily focus on business applications in the same context or are not strictly intended for online deployment. Office 365 and Azure Services are broader platforms that include various applications and services, while Dynamics NAV and Dynamics GP are mainly on-premises ERP solutions. SharePoint and OneDrive serve different functions related to document management and collaboration but are not categorized directly under the Dynamics 365 business applications that are tailored for customer engagement and service management.

What’s in the Dynamics 365 Suite?

So let’s break it down a bit. Dynamics 365 is not just a straightforward piece of software; it’s a full-blown universe of applications. When we talk about online deployment, we’re really zooming in on several key players:

  • D365 for Sales

  • D365 for Customer Service

  • D365 for Marketing

  • D365 for Field Service

These applications pack a punch! They’re specifically tailored for online deployment so that businesses can manage everything from sales leads to customer support requests—all from the cloud. But why does it really matter?

What Makes D365 Unique?

Unlike some of the other options floating around—like Office 365 or Azure Services—Dynamics 365’s focus is squarely on business applications. Office 365 is great for productivity, and Azure Services supercharges computing power, but they aren’t the same targeted solutions that Dynamics 365 offers.

Take Dynamics NAV and GP, for instance. Sure, they’ve been staples in the ERP space, but they’re primarily on-premises solutions. Not exactly fitting to our cloud-loving needs, right?

How Do SharePoint and OneDrive Fit In?

You might be thinking, "What about SharePoint versus OneDrive?" Ah, that’s a different kettle of fish! While SharePoint is amazing for document management, and OneDrive lets you store files to access anywhere, they don’t specialize in customer engagement or service management. They play nice with Office applications but don’t fit snugly into the Dynamics 365 applications designed for managing customer relationships.
